Capt Thomas Cornewalleys demandeth warrt agst George Good-
crick in an accon of Debt.
Warrt to the Sheriffe of St Maries County to arrest &c: Ret. Eod.

Boreman v.
Chayrman

Willm Boreman demandeth warrt agst John Chayrman in an
accon of the Case.
Warrt to the Sheriffe of St Maries County to arrest &c: Ret. Eod.

Boreman v.
Brookes

Willm Boreman demandeth warrt agst Francis Brookes in an accon
of the Case.
Warrt to the Sheriffe of St Maries County to arrest &c: Ret. Eod.

Whereas it appeereth uppon Record That Phillip Land entred
Caveat (1o Septebr 1655) wth a demand of Admistraon of the
personall Estate of John Crabtree deceased; And noe other demand
appeering uppon Record from any clayming thereto. The Secretary
hath thought fitt to graunt Lres of Admistraon unto the sd Land,
according to his demand. The sayd Crabtree being [indebted] unto
the sd Land, in the Summe of Three Thowsand & Thirty pownds of
Tob: & Cask, to conteyne the same.

Lre of Admistraon to Phillip Land.

Caecilius Absolute Lord & Proprietary of the Prouince of Mary-
land & Avalon, Lord Baron of Baltemore &c: To Phillip Land of St
Maries in the County of St Maries Principall Crede of John Crabtree
Deceased late of this Province Carpenter, Greeting
Whereas John Crabtree deceased Dyed wthout any Will ..... unto
you the sd Phillip Land of ... & authority to admister ..... sd
deceased. And well ..... collect, Leuy & ... [ma]nner of Debt &
Debts due & oweing to the sd Deceased. And out of the goods
